After Timika, Papua Football Academy Sets Its Sights on Merauke Youths

16 June 2022

Papua Football Academy is forging ahead to scout talent in Papua, following its successful recruitment event in Timika City on the weekend of 11-12 June. Papua Football Academy (PFA) is a boarding school to train Papuan youths for a career in football. After Timika City, Papua Football Academy is now setting its sights on Merauke. The football academy program is part of commitment on the part of PT Freeport Indonesia to build Papuan society, including in the field of sports.

The training team of Papua Football Academy, which is headed by former Indonesian national team coach Wolfgang Pikal, continues to look for the best of Papuan youths born in 2009. Pikal and his team are scouting for youths with specific criteria. In addition to football skills, evaluation will bear on other aspects including aptitude for tactical play, physical fitness, personality, mindset, and ability to grasp coaching instructions.

Those passing preliminary screening will proceed to undergo psychological tests, fingerprint-based genetic potential tests, and medical check-ups. “We are still looking for Papuan youths born in the period spanning from 1 January 2009 to 31 December 2009,” Papua Football Academy Technical Director Wolfgang Pikal said. “After finding great talent in Timika, the same opportunity will be offered to Merauke youths who demonstrate the necessary ability."

The Papua Football Academy Talent Search team arrived in Merauke on Wednesday (15/6/2022) and were promptly greeted by Merauke Regent Romanus Mbaraka at Mopah Airport. Merauke’s regent is full of support and high expectations for the success of the PFA Talent Search program, as indicated in his message that the people of Merauke are eager and excited for Papua Football Academy’s presence to bring about Papuan-born outstanding football players. "We look forward to the genesis of Papuan-born football players of the stamp of Rully Nere at Papua Football Academy. This is an excellent program as it does not omit formal academic education for its students,” uttered Romanus Mbaraka, who was overjoyed to meet legendary Indonesian footballer Rully Nere, who is a PFA advisor.

The PFA Talent Search in Merauke will be launched at the Musamus University Stadium on Saturday and Sunday (18-19 June 2022) beginning at 8 am local time. Those eligible to participate will have been born in the period spanning from 1 January to 31 December 2009, who are currently studying in grade 7 (middle school), are in good physical condition, and are interested in joining PFA and staying in the boarding school in Timika. “We are ready to assist PFA in its talent search in Merauke City. Merauke has plenty of youths with talent for football and whose physiques are ideal,” Askab Merauke chairman Viktor Ohoiwutun asserted.

The Papua Football Academy program is set to begin running on the same schedule as for the new school year.
